- import PropTypes from 'prop-types'
- import { memo, useCallback, useEffect, useRef, useState } from 'react'
- import { debounce } from 'lodash'
- import PdfViewerControls from './pdf-viewer-controls'
- import { useProjectContext } from '../../../shared/context/project-context'
- import usePersistedState from '../../../shared/hooks/use-persisted-state'
- import { buildHighlightElement } from '../util/highlights'
- import PDFJSWrapper from '../util/pdf-js-wrapper'
- import withErrorBoundary from '../../../infrastructure/error-boundary'
- import PdfPreviewErrorBoundaryFallback from './pdf-preview-error-boundary-fallback'
- import { useDetachCompileContext as useCompileContext } from '../../../shared/context/detach-compile-context'
- import { captureException } from '../../../infrastructure/error-reporter'
- import * as eventTracking from '../../../infrastructure/event-tracking'
- import { getPdfCachingMetrics } from '../util/metrics'
- import { debugConsole } from '@/utils/debugging'
- import { usePdfPreviewContext } from '@/features/pdf-preview/components/pdf-preview-provider'
- function PdfJsViewer({ url, pdfFile }) {
- const { _id: projectId } = useProjectContext()
- const { setError, firstRenderDone, highlights, position, setPosition } =
- useCompileContext()
- const { setLoadingError } = usePdfPreviewContext()
- // state values persisted in localStorage to restore on load
- const [scale, setScale] = usePersistedState(
- `pdf-viewer-scale:${projectId}`,
- 'page-width'
- )
- // local state values
- const [pdfJsWrapper, setPdfJsWrapper] = useState()
- const [initialised, setInitialised] = useState(false)
- // create the viewer when the container is mounted
- const handleContainer = useCallback(
- parent => {
- if (parent) {
- const wrapper = new PDFJSWrapper(parent.firstChild)
- wrapper
- .init()
- .then(() => {
- setPdfJsWrapper(wrapper)
- })
- .catch(error => {
- setLoadingError(true)
- captureException(error)
- })
- return () => {
- setPdfJsWrapper(null)
- wrapper.destroy()
- }
- }
- },
- [setLoadingError]
- )
- const [startFetch, setStartFetch] = useState(0)
- // listen for events and trigger rendering.
- // Do everything in one effect to mitigate de-sync between events.
- useEffect(() => {
- if (!pdfJsWrapper || !firstRenderDone) return
- let timePDFFetched
- let timePDFRendered
- const submitLatencies = () => {
- if (!timePDFFetched) {
- // The pagerendered event was attached after pagesinit fired. :/
- return
- }
- const latencyFetch = Math.ceil(timePDFFetched - startFetch)
- let latencyRender
- if (timePDFRendered) {
- // The renderer does not yield in case the browser tab is hidden.
- // It will yield when the browser tab is visible again.
- // This will skew our performance metrics for rendering!
- // We are omitting the render time in case we detect this state.
- latencyRender = Math.ceil(timePDFRendered - timePDFFetched)
- }
- firstRenderDone({
- latencyFetch,
- latencyRender,
- // Let the pdfCachingMetrics round trip to account for pdf-detach.
- pdfCachingMetrics: getPdfCachingMetrics(),
- })
- }
- const handlePagesinit = () => {
- setInitialised(true)
- timePDFFetched = performance.now()
- if (document.hidden) {
- // Rendering does not start in case we are hidden. See comment above.
- submitLatencies()
- }
- }
- const handleRendered = () => {
- if (!document.hidden) {
- // The render time is not accurate in case we are hidden. See above.
- timePDFRendered = performance.now()
- }
- submitLatencies()
- // Only get the times for the first page.
- pdfJsWrapper.eventBus.off('pagerendered', handleRendered)
- }
- // `pagesinit` fires when the data for rendering the first page is ready.
- pdfJsWrapper.eventBus.on('pagesinit', handlePagesinit)
- // `pagerendered` fires when a page was actually rendered.
- pdfJsWrapper.eventBus.on('pagerendered', handleRendered)
- return () => {
- pdfJsWrapper.eventBus.off('pagesinit', handlePagesinit)
- pdfJsWrapper.eventBus.off('pagerendered', handleRendered)
- }
- }, [pdfJsWrapper, firstRenderDone, startFetch])
- // load the PDF document from the URL
- useEffect(() => {
- if (pdfJsWrapper && url) {
- setInitialised(false)
- setError(undefined)
- setStartFetch(performance.now())
- const abortController = new AbortController()
- const handleFetchError = err => {
- if (abortController.signal.aborted) return
- // The error is already logged at the call-site with additional context.
- if (err instanceof pdfJsWrapper.PDFJS.MissingPDFException) {
- setError('rendering-error-expected')
- } else {
- setError('rendering-error')
- }
- }
- pdfJsWrapper
- .loadDocument({ url, pdfFile, abortController, handleFetchError })
- .catch(error => {
- if (abortController.signal.aborted) return
- debugConsole.error(error)
- setError('rendering-error')
- })
- return () => {
- abortController.abort()
- pdfJsWrapper.abortDocumentLoading()
- }
- }
- }, [pdfJsWrapper, url, pdfFile, setError, setStartFetch])
- // listen for scroll events
- useEffect(() => {
- let storePositionTimer
- if (initialised && pdfJsWrapper) {
- if (!pdfJsWrapper.isVisible()) {
- return
- }
- // store the scroll position in localStorage, for the synctex button
- const storePosition = debounce(pdfViewer => {
- // set position for "sync to code" button
- try {
- setPosition(pdfViewer.currentPosition)
- } catch (error) {
- // debugConsole.error(error)
- }
- }, 500)
- storePositionTimer = window.setTimeout(() => {
- storePosition(pdfJsWrapper)
- }, 100)
- const scrollListener = () => {
- storePosition(pdfJsWrapper)
- }
- pdfJsWrapper.container.addEventListener('scroll', scrollListener)
- return () => {
- pdfJsWrapper.container.removeEventListener('scroll', scrollListener)
- if (storePositionTimer) {
- window.clearTimeout(storePositionTimer)
- }
- storePosition.cancel()
- }
- }
- }, [setPosition, pdfJsWrapper, initialised])
- // listen for double-click events
- useEffect(() => {
- if (pdfJsWrapper) {
- const handleTextlayerrendered = textLayer => {
- // handle both versions for backwards-compatibility
- const textLayerDiv =
- textLayer.source.textLayerDiv ?? textLayer.source.textLayer.div
- const pageElement = textLayerDiv.closest('.page')
- if (!pageElement.dataset.listeningForDoubleClick) {
- pageElement.dataset.listeningForDoubleClick = true
- const doubleClickListener = event => {
- const clickPosition = pdfJsWrapper.clickPosition(
- event,
- pageElement,
- textLayer
- )
- if (clickPosition) {
- eventTracking.sendMB('jump-to-location', {
- direction: 'pdf-location-in-code',
- method: 'double-click',
- })
- window.dispatchEvent(
- new CustomEvent('synctex:sync-to-position', {
- detail: clickPosition,
- })
- )
- }
- }
- pageElement.addEventListener('dblclick', doubleClickListener)
- }
- }
- pdfJsWrapper.eventBus.on('textlayerrendered', handleTextlayerrendered)
- return () =>
- pdfJsWrapper.eventBus.off('textlayerrendered', handleTextlayerrendered)
- }
- }, [pdfJsWrapper])
- // restore the saved scale and scroll position
- const positionRef = useRef(position)
- useEffect(() => {
- positionRef.current = position
- }, [position])
- const scaleRef = useRef(scale)
- useEffect(() => {
- scaleRef.current = scale
- }, [scale])
- useEffect(() => {
- if (initialised && pdfJsWrapper) {
- if (!pdfJsWrapper.isVisible()) {
- return
- }
- if (positionRef.current) {
- pdfJsWrapper.scrollToPosition(positionRef.current, scaleRef.current)
- } else {
- pdfJsWrapper.viewer.currentScaleValue = scaleRef.current
- }
- }
- }, [initialised, pdfJsWrapper, scaleRef, positionRef])
- // transmit scale value to the viewer when it changes
- useEffect(() => {
- if (pdfJsWrapper) {
- pdfJsWrapper.viewer.currentScaleValue = scale
- }
- }, [scale, pdfJsWrapper])
- // when highlights are created, build the highlight elements
- useEffect(() => {
- const timers = []
- let intersectionObserver
- if (pdfJsWrapper && highlights?.length) {
- // watch for the highlight elements to scroll into view
- intersectionObserver = new IntersectionObserver(
- entries => {
- for (const entry of entries) {
- if (entry.isIntersecting) {
- intersectionObserver.unobserve(entry.target)
- // fade the element in and out
- entry.target.style.opacity = '0.5'
- timers.push(
- window.setTimeout(() => {
- entry.target.style.opacity = '0'
- }, 1000)
- )
- }
- }
- },
- {
- threshold: 1.0, // the whole element must be visible
- }
- )
- const elements = []
- for (const highlight of highlights) {
- try {
- const element = buildHighlightElement(highlight, pdfJsWrapper)
- elements.push(element)
- intersectionObserver.observe(element)
- } catch (error) {
- // ignore invalid highlights
- }
- }
- const [firstElement] = elements
- if (firstElement) {
- // scroll to the first highlighted element
- firstElement.scrollIntoView({
- block: 'center',
- inline: 'start',
- behavior: 'smooth',
- })
- }
- return () => {
- for (const timer of timers) {
- window.clearTimeout(timer)
- }
- for (const element of elements) {
- element.remove()
- }
- intersectionObserver?.disconnect()
- }
- }
- }, [highlights, pdfJsWrapper])
- // set the scale in response to zoom option changes
- const setZoom = useCallback(
- zoom => {
- switch (zoom) {
- case 'fit-width':
- setScale('page-width')
- break
- case 'fit-height':
- setScale('page-height')
- break
- case 'zoom-in':
- if (pdfJsWrapper) {
- setScale(pdfJsWrapper.viewer.currentScale * 1.25)
- }
- break
- case 'zoom-out':
- if (pdfJsWrapper) {
- setScale(pdfJsWrapper.viewer.currentScale * 0.75)
- }
- break
- }
- },
- [pdfJsWrapper, setScale]
- )
- // adjust the scale when the container is resized
- useEffect(() => {
- if (pdfJsWrapper && 'ResizeObserver' in window) {
- const resizeListener = () => {
- pdfJsWrapper.updateOnResize()
- }
- const resizeObserver = new ResizeObserver(resizeListener)
- resizeObserver.observe(pdfJsWrapper.container)
- window.addEventListener('resize', resizeListener)
- return () => {
- resizeObserver.disconnect()
- window.removeEventListener('resize', resizeListener)
- }
- }
- }, [pdfJsWrapper])
- const handleKeyDown = useCallback(
- event => {
- if (!initialised) {
- return
- }
- if (event.metaKey || event.ctrlKey) {
- switch (event.key) {
- case '=':
- event.preventDefault()
- setZoom('zoom-in')
- break
- case '-':
- event.preventDefault()
- setZoom('zoom-out')
- break
- case '0':
- event.preventDefault()
- setZoom('fit-width')
- break
- }
- }
- },
- [initialised, setZoom]
- )
- /* eslint-disable jsx-a11y/no-noninteractive-tabindex */
- /* eslint-disable jsx-a11y/no-noninteractive-element-interactions */
- return (
- <div className="pdfjs-viewer pdfjs-viewer-outer" ref={handleContainer}>
- <div
- className="pdfjs-viewer-inner"
- role="tabpanel"
- tabIndex="0"
- onKeyDown={handleKeyDown}
- >
- <div className="pdfViewer" />
- </div>
- <div className="pdfjs-controls" tabIndex="0">
- <PdfViewerControls setZoom={setZoom} />
- </div>
- </div>
- )
- }
- PdfJsViewer.propTypes = {
- url: PropTypes.string.isRequired,
- pdfFile: PropTypes.object,
- }
- export default withErrorBoundary(memo(PdfJsViewer), () => (
- <PdfPreviewErrorBoundaryFallback type="pdf" />
- ))
